Failure to show estrus
Synonym(s): Anestrus
Contributor(s): Carlos Pinto
Introduction
- Prolonged anestrus following puberty, complete inactivity of ovaries.
- Cause: ovariectomy, age, chronic administration of androgens or progestagens, hypothyroidism, delayed puberty Delayed puberty , idiopathic.
- Signs: primary anestrus = failure to show signs of estrus >24 months of age; secondary anestrus: failure to display signs of estrus 10-18 months after a preceding estrus.
Pathogenesis
Etiology
- Ovariohysterectomy Ovariohysterectomy.
- Systemic abnormalities → debility, eg diabetes mellitus Diabetes mellitus , hyperadrenocorticism Hyperadrenocorticism and hypothyroidism Hypothyroidism.
- Ovarian disorders: ovarian aplasia, progesterone-secreting cysts, auto-immune oophoritis.
- Congenital abnormalities of sexual differentiation.
- Drug-induced anestrus: exogenous administration of progestagens or androgens.
- Ovulatory estrus without accompanying behavioral signs of sexual receptivity (silent heat).
- Pregnancy.
- Delayed puberty Delayed puberty.
Predisposing factors
General
- See above (congenital, acquired disorders, iatrogenic).
Pathophysiology
- Ovariectomy → lack of ovarian hormones.
- Systemic disease may → hypothalamic-pituitary-gonadal axis abnormality
.
- Aging → ovarian senescence not clearly documented in the dog.
- Exogenous androgens or progestogens → chronic suppression of ovarian activity.
